6 GreenStitch Technologies Jobs
2-5 years
GreenStitch Technologies - Software Development Engineer II - Backend Architecture (2-5 yrs)
GreenStitch Technologies
posted 12hr ago
Key skills for the job
Key Responsibilities- :
1. Software Development- :
- Design, implement, and optimise clean, scalable, and reliable code across [backend/frontend/full-stack] systems.
- Contribute to the development of micro services, APIs, or UI components as per the project requirements.
2. System Architecture :
- Collaborate and design and enhance system architecture.
- Analyse and identify opportunities for performance improvements and scalability.
3. Code Reviews and Mentorship :
- Conduct thorough code reviews to ensure code quality, maintainability, and adherence to best practices.
- Mentor and support junior developers, fostering a culture of learning and growth.
4. Agile Collaboration :
- Work within an Agile/Scrum framework, participating in sprint planning, daily stand-ups, and retrospectives.
- Collaborate with Carbon Science, Designer, and other stakeholders to translate requirements into technical solutions.
5. Problem-Solving :
- Investigate, troubleshoot, and resolve complex issues in production and development environments.
- Contribute to incident management and root cause analysis to improve system reliability.
6. Continuous Improvement :
- Stay up-to-date with emerging technologies and industry trends.
- Propose and implement improvements to existing codebases, tools, and development processes.
Qualifications :
Must Have :
Experience : 2-5 years of professional software development experience in [specify languages/tools, e.g., Java, Python, JavaScript, etc.].
Education : Bachelor's degree in Computer Science, Engineering, or equivalent experience.
Technical Skills :
- Strong proficiency in [programming languages/frameworks/tools].
- Experience with cloud platforms like AWS, Azure, or GCP.
- Knowledge of version control tools (e.g., Git) and CI/CD pipelines.
- Understanding of data structures, algorithms, and system design principles.
Nice-to-Have :
- Experience with containerisation (e.g., Docker) and orchestration tools (e.g., Kubernetes).
- Knowledge of database technologies (SQL and NoSQL).
Soft Skills :
- Strong analytical and problem-solving skills.
- Excellent written and verbal communication skills.
- Ability to work in a fast-paced environment and manage multiple priorities effectively.
Functional Areas: Software/Testing/Networking
Read full job description2-5 Yrs